University of Glasgow ‘sensitive’ to number cap demand

Image: Keith Hunter, University of Glasgow

University responds to students’ call for limit on numbers and action on accommodation

The University of Glasgow has said it is “sensitive” to students’ demands to cap the number of new admissions, but has stopped short of committing to a long-term freeze on student numbers.

Earlier this week, the Glasgow Students’ Representative Council called for a student numbers cap at the University of Glasgow, arguing that the almost 40 per cent rise in student numbers over five years is “not sustainable or acceptable”.
